On September 7th, Capital B acquired 376 Bitcoin for €25.3 million, increasing the Bitcoin held under its treasury strategy to 3,521 Bitcoin.

The latest purchase was completed at an average price of €67,182 per Bitcoin. 

Capital B reported an aggregate acquisition cost of €309.4 million for its treasury holdings, equivalent to an average of €87,878 per Bitcoin.

According to the company’s disclosure, the market value of those holdings was approximately €240.8 million based on the Bitcoin closing price used for the announcement.

The purchase followed two equity-financing programs. Capital B raised €1.44 million by issuing approximately 2.8 million shares to funds managed by TOBAM at an average price of €0.51 per share. 

It also completed private placements totaling €28.7 million with institutional investors, including Adam Back and TOBAM.

The private placements involved 49.4 million shares priced at €0.58 each. Four five-year warrants were attached to every share. 

Capital B stated that the exercise of all warrants issued in the placements would generate up to €185.3 million in additional capital. 

Any warrant exercises would also increase the company’s outstanding share count.

Following the transactions, Capital B reported 382.5 million ordinary shares outstanding. 

Adam Back held 17.64% of the company on an ordinary-share basis, while Blockstream Capital Partners held 18.77%, and TOBAM held 3.16%.

Capital B also reported a year-to-date “BTC Yield” of 2.17% and a quarter-to-date figure of 0.31%. 

The company defines this indicator as the percentage change in the amount of Bitcoin held per fully diluted share. It reported 736.6 satoshis per diluted share as of September 7th.

The measure is specific to Capital B’s treasury strategy. It is not equivalent to an investment yield, operating profit, or shareholder return, and it does not account for all liabilities or other factors that may affect the company’s financial position or share price.

In addition to its 3,521 BTC treasury reserve, Capital B reported holding 61 Bitcoin for operational purposes. 

Those coins are maintained separately and are excluded from the company’s Bitcoin-related performance indicators.

Capital B is listed on Euronext Growth Paris under the ticker ALCPB and trades in the United States under CPTLF. 

The company also owns subsidiaries involved in data intelligence, artificial intelligence, and decentralized technology consulting.
